    Not usually. Talk about a stealth bomber: High blood pressure is one of the most common health problems and it can increase your risk for all manner of medical mayhem. Yet it is almost always symptomless. Like atrial fibrillation, many people don’t know they have either until a doctor tells them during a physical exam. So get your blood pressure checked regularly.
